The purpose of this study is to investigate what effects, if any, picoplatin has on the heart rhythm.
Full description
Phase 1 and 2 studies have demonstrated that picoplatin, a next-generation platinum analogue designed to avoid drug resistance, has activity when administered IV in a variety of cancers. Preclinical and clinical studies indicate that picoplatin may be effective in platinum refractory or resistant cancer.
Preclinical data in beagle dogs have shown that picoplatin had no effect on cardiovascular function, including the QT interval. In the cumulative human trial experience, the cardiovascular serious adverse events that have occurred are consistent with events expected in patients with advanced malignant disease and do not suggest any propensity toward drug-related serious ventricular arrhythmias or sudden death.
The purpose of this trial is to conduct a formal study to specifically evaluate the effect of picoplatin on the QT/QTc interval as measured by the ECG, and to correlate QTcF interval with plasma total and ultrafilterable platinum concentrations. This study is also being conducted to ensure the safety of picoplatin with regard to the QT/QTc interval. Patients who choose to participate in this study will also be given the opportunity to continue to receive picoplatin until limited by toxicity or disease progression.
